Marcus Rashford is being considered for a loan by Aston Villa in an effort to bolster their forward line. After being left out of the squad for 12 straight games under Ruben Amorim, Unai Emery has personally asked the team to consider a deal for the Manchester United attacker. attacker. With Emi Buendia going on loan to Bayer Leverkusen and Jhon Duran expected to join Al Nassr in a move costing 77 million euros, Villa needs attacking reinforcements.

Their shortlist includes Marcus Rashford, who has struggled for minutes at United. With just one appearance in the team as an unutilised substitute against Newcastle, Rashford has been out of favour at Old Trafford since December. On December 12, he made his final appearance against Viktoria Plzen in the Europa League. Rashford was given chances by Amorim at first, but after two starts and three goals, he was sidelined and has only made two Premier League substitute appearances since.

The boss has maintained his position, saying Rashford needs to demonstrate his abilities in training if he hopes to rejoin. Amorim even stated after United's 1-0 victory over Fulham that he would rather put his 63-year-old goalkeeping coach on the bench than pick a player who doesn't practice up to par. Joao Felix and Marco Asensio, whom Emery has long admired, are also being considered by Aston Villa.

Marcus Rashford's future with Manchester United is still in the air

Borussia Dortmund, Juventus, and AC Milan are among the other teams that have looked into signing Rashford. Milan and his reps have previously discussed a January loan; earlier this month, his agent, Dwaine Maynard, even travelled to Italy for negotiations. Rashford is still unsigned at United as of right now, and Villa could take a formal approach to test the waters as the transfer deadline draws near.

Finding a method to handle his salary and persuading him to join another English team, however, will be crucial in deciding whether a deal is reached. Rashford meets the club's requirements for adaptable strikers who can play both centrally and out wide. As a No. 9, he could operate on either wing and offer an alternative to Ollie Watkins.
